    The India International Exchange Limited (India INX) is India's first international stock exchange which is launched as a subsidiary of the Bombay Stock Exchange (BSE). It is located at the International Financial Services Centre, GIFT City in Gujarat. It was inaugurated by the Prime Minister of India, Narendra Modi, on 9 January 2017.

    Indian rupee (INR/₹) Website. www .iibx .co .in. The India International Bullion Exchange ( IIBX) is India's first bullion exchange, [1] launched on 29 July 2022 in Gujarat. [2] IIBX was launched in the GIFT International Financial Services Centre (IFSC). It is the 3rd exchange of its kind in the globe. [2]

    Surat Diamond Bourse ( SDB) is a diamond trade centre located in DREAM City, Surat, Gujarat, India, designed by the architecture firm Morphogenesis. It is the world's largest diamond trading hub with a floor space of 660,000 square metres (7,100,000 sq ft), as well as the world's largest office building, ahead of The Pentagon. [9] [10] [11]

    GIFT City, Gandhinagar, Gujarat. Website. www .nseix .com. GIFT Nifty is a financial index that serves as an indicator for the Indian stock market. It was rebranded from SGX Nifty and shifted to the new international exchange NSE IFSC in GIFT City, Gandhinagar, Gujarat. The index began trading under its new name on July 3, 2021.
